BRRRR cashout refi for LLC
I have several of my properties in an LLC for asset protection but I have had a really hard time finding financing companies willing to offer cash out refi to implement my BRRRR... because my properties are held in a LLC!. I tried many local small bank and I don't understand why no one will touch it when there is plenty of collateral value to secure the loan! My personal credit score is great...
so much talk about BRRRR... I am sure I am not the first one doing this with a LLC!
any lender recommendation?

We don't care if you are in a LLC or individual and we loan in a dozen states & growing. For landlord loans we can do a 5/1 ARM RT up to 80% LTV starting @ 5.75% or cash out starting at 75% LTV. Or for 30 year starting @ 6.25%. You do need a value in the $130-150k minimum as loans range from $100k to $3.5M. Low doc, not for personal use, no income statements or tax returns needed. Just based on appraised value and if DSCRi is >1% or better, meaning rents need to cover principal, tax & interest.
